Job Summary



  • The purpose of this position is to provide new product development engineering support in the area of Features, Verification and Validation (FVV).
  • In this role, the Test Engineer provides professional expertise within a formal engineering process to support product development deliveries and key stakeholders.
  • During the verification and validation process, the test engineer coordinates and performs engineering tasks of varying complexity through interpretation of engineering principles, theories and concepts and clearly communicates/formally documents results and conclusions with all stakeholders.


Accountabilities/Responsibilities



  • Product support through the planning, developing, scheduling and execution of project verification and validation engineering activities of varying scale and complexity.
  • Provides technical guidance and direction to design engineers and technicians based on verification and validation expertise
  • Prepares and communicates testing cost estimations for assigned testing
  • Make decisions on types of testing, specifies test procedures, instrumentation and hardware used in the testing of designs.
  • Responsible for performing data analysis to support testing conclusions, which are to be documented through engineering reports
  • Perform system functionality verification testing supporting the following core areas: Noise Vibration and Harshness (NVH), Vehicles Dynamics (Handling, Braking, Ride), Dyno Testing (Cooling Performance, Heat Management, HVAC, etc.), and Fuel Economy
